Poly[oxy[[2-(perfluorooctyl)ethyl]thiomethyl]ethylene]s (H2F8TP-Xs, where X is mole% of perfluorooctyl groups in the side chain) with different levels of conversion were synthesized using polymer analogous reactions from poly[oxy(chloromethyl)ethylene] and 2-perfluorooctyl ethane thioacetate. H2F8TP-20, 41, 64, and 85 were obtained by changing the poly[oxy(chloromethyl)ethylene] to 2-perfluorooctyl ethane thioacetate mole ratio in the reaction from 0.35 to 1.50. H2F8TP-85 (85% conversion) was found to have an extremely low surface energy of 6.2 mN/m at room temperature, which was attributed to the highly ordered perfluorinated alkyl groups on the surface as a result of phase separation between the perfluorinated side chain part and the hydrogenated flexible backbone. The films of the polymers were characterized by electron spectroscopy for chemical analysis (ESCA) and near edge X-ray absorption fine structure (NEXAFS).
